The story of Flora May Southard began in 1861 in Logan County, Ohio, USA. In 1870, Flora May Southard resided in Bokes Creek, Logan, Ohio, USA. In 1880, Flora May Southard resided in Rushsylvania, Logan, Ohio, USA. Flora May Southard married Harvey G Sutton, and had children including Faun Sutton, Harvey G Sutton. Flora May Southard passed away in 1911 in Bellefontaine, Logan, Ohio, USA.
